What is Fast Charger
A fast charger is a type of charger that is designed to charge electronic devices at a faster rate than standard chargers. These chargers use advanced technology to supply more power to the device being charged, allowing it to charge more quickly. Fast chargers are commonly used for smartphones, tablets, and other portable devices that rely on battery power. The charging speed of a fast charger can vary depending on the device being charged and the charging technology used by the charger.

Common Types of Fast Charger
There are several types of fast chargers available in the market:
Quick Charge (QC) Charger: Quick Charge is a proprietary technology developed by Qualcomm that enables high-speed charging for smartphones and other devices. The latest Quick Charge 5.0 can charge a device up to 50% in just 5 minutes.
Power Delivery (PD) Charger: Power Delivery is a universal fast-charging standard that can charge a variety of devices, including smartphones, laptops, and tablets. Most PD chargers can offer up to 100W of power delivery, which is enough to charge a MacBook Pro.
Adaptive Fast Charging (AFC) Charger: Adaptive Fast Charging technology is a Samsung-specific charging method that allows compatible devices to charge up to 50% in just 30 minutes.
USB-C Charger: USB-C chargers have become common in recent years, primarily due to their fast charging capabilities and ability to transfer data at higher speeds.
Dash Charger: Dash Charging is a charging technology developed by OnePlus that can charge the company's smartphones up to 60% in just 30 minutes.
Oppo/Vooc Charger: Oppo's Vooc charging technology charges phones up to 70% in just 30 minutes, and it's been widely adopted by companies like Realme, OnePlus and more.
Wireless Charger: Wireless charging technology still has some catching up to do in terms of speed, but it's still a fast alternative to traditional charging. The latest wireless chargers can offer up to 30W of charging power.
Applications of Fast Charger
Fast chargers provide numerous benefits and can be used in various applications, such as:
Smartphones: Fast charging technology is commonly used in smartphones to reduce the charging time and increase the battery life of the device. Faster charging means that users do not have to wait for hours for their phones to recharge.
Electric Vehicles: Fast chargers can significantly reduce the charging time of electric vehicles, making them more practical for daily use. With fast charging technology, electric vehicle owners can quickly recharge their cars on the go.
Power banks: Fast charging power banks are becoming increasingly popular, providing users with a quick and easy way to charge their devices while on the move.
Laptops and Tablets: Fast chargers can also be used to quickly recharge laptops and tablets, reducing their downtime and increasing their productivity.
Medical Devices: Some medical devices, such as portable oxygen concentrators, rely on fast charging to ensure they are always ready to be used when needed.
Gaming consoles: Fast charging technology can also be used to quickly recharge game controllers, enabling gamers to continue playing without any interruption.
Overall, fast chargers are incredibly versatile and can be used in various applications to improve performance, reliability, and reduce downtime.

Precautions for Use Fast Charger
Use a compatible charger: Make sure to use a charger that's compatible with your device. Using the wrong charger can cause damage to your battery or your device.
Don't overcharge: Avoid leaving your device plugged in for too long. Overcharging can cause damage to your battery or your device.
Keep it cool: Fast chargers can generate more heat than regular chargers. To avoid damage caused by overheating, try to keep your device and charger in a cool, well-ventilated area.
Use a surge protector: Using a surge protector can help protect your device from power surges and voltage spikes. This is especially important if you live in an area with unreliable power or if you're using your charger in a public place.
Don't use a damaged charger: If your charger is damaged, don't use it. A damaged charger can pose a safety risk and can cause damage to your device.
Don't use a fast charger with old devices: Fast chargers are designed for newer devices that support fast charging. If you try to use a fast charger with an older device, you may not see any improvement in charging speed, and you may even damage your device.
Maintenance Tips for Fast Charger
Keep your fast charger clean: Dust and debris can damage the charger and affect its performance. Use a dry cloth to wipe off the charger regularly.
Keep the charger away from heat sources: Ensure that the charger is not placed near heat sources such as direct sunlight, heaters, or ovens as the high temperature may damage the charger and affect its performance.
Avoid extreme temperature: Do not use your fast charger in extreme temperatures. Temperature variations can also damage the charger.
Do not overcharge: Avoid charging your device for too long as this can affect the life of the battery.
Use the right charger: Use only the charger that is recommended for your device. Using an incompatible charger can damage your device's battery or the charger itself.
Be careful when plugging in and unplugging: Do not bend or pull the cord until you unplug it directly from the wall outlet. Bending the cable can create short circuits, which may harm the charger.
Switch between charging speeds: Consider switching between normal and fast charging speeds. Fast charging puts additional strain on your battery and may cause it to degrade faster than normal charging.
Unplug the charger when not in use: Avoid leaving your charger plugged in for extended periods when it's not in use. This can cause overheating and damage to the charger.
Check the cord regularly: Examine the cord of your charger frequently for signs of wear and tear, such as internal wires exposed in certain areas, cuts, and kinks.
Store your charger safely: Avoid coiling the charger in a tight bundle, as this can damage the cable. Instead, wrap it loosely and store it in a dry place.
